Output 33c16086598bf6ad4aa6617e21cd4085e0c66ca003e378dc57b54a62eab5d0a5:1

value
304900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2febb4aed0aedd8635c2ec8ddf3323806b91f020 OP_EQUAL
address
364Q3ghnYT2hzVwoFJ1GN4fRfEaBTxLkzg
transaction
33c16086598bf6ad4aa6617e21cd4085e0c66ca003e378dc57b54a62eab5d0a5
spent
true